How to Convert Cubic Meters to Liters

Cubic Meters to Liters Conversion Formula

To convert cubic meters to liters, use this simple formula:

liters = cubic meters × 1000

One cubic meter is exactly 1000 liters, so multiplying by 1000 shifts the decimal point three places. Both are SI-based volume units.

Step-by-Step Volume Conversion Guide

  1. Take your volume in cubic meters
  2. Multiply it by 1000 (the number of liters in a cubic meter)
  3. Get your result in liters

History of the Cubic Meter and Liter

The cubic meter is the SI unit of volume, while the liter was redefined in 1964 as exactly 0.001 m³. Because of this exact relationship, one cubic meter always equals 1000 liters, and the conversion never requires rounding of the factor.

Quick Conversion Tips

Remember: 1 cubic meter = 1000 liters. To convert cubic meters to liters, move the decimal three places right: 0.5 m³ = 500 L, 2.5 m³ = 2500 L.

FAQ

How many liters are in a cubic meter?

One cubic meter equals exactly 1000 liters (1 m³ = 1000 L).

What is the formula to convert cubic meters to liters?

To convert cubic meters to liters, multiply the value by 1000. For example, 1 m³ × 1000 = 1000 liters.

How many liters is half a cubic meter?

Half a cubic meter is 500 liters, because a full cubic meter is 1000 liters.
